One important factor to consider is compatibility. Make sure the accessories you choose are suitable for your specific solar setup. This includes understanding the voltage requirements and load capacities. Often overlooked, the quality of connectors and cables can significantly affect long-term performance.
**Tip:** Regular maintenance of these accessories ensures they function correctly. Inspect cables for wear and tear, as damaged components can lead to inefficiencies. Investing in high-quality parts may seem costly upfront but can save money over time through improved energy yield.

The world of photovoltaic accessories is rapidly evolving. Innovative technologies play a critical role in shaping this landscape as we approach 2026. Recent reports indicate that the global market for solar accessories is expected to reach $9 billion by 2026, driven by advancements in efficiency and sustainability.
One of the exciting developments is the integration of smart technology. IoT-enabled devices optimize solar system performance. They provide real-time data and insights into energy production and consumption. A study by the International Renewable Energy Agency (IRENA) highlighted that smart accessories can improve efficiency by up to 15%. This not only enhances user experience but also promotes better energy management.
However, challenges remain. The industry often grapples with the high costs of manufacturing advanced accessories. This may limit accessibility for many potential users. Additionally, the need for reliable supply chains is crucial. Disruptions can hinder the adoption of innovative technologies. It's essential to create a balanced ecosystem that encourages investment while ensuring affordability for global buyers.
The photovoltaic industry is witnessing significant shifts towards sustainability. Accessory manufacturers are redefining their processes to reduce waste. They focus on sourcing renewable materials. This includes using recycled plastics and biodegradable components. Such practices not only lower the environmental impact but also enhance product life cycles.
Energy efficiency is key. Some manufacturers are adopting innovative production techniques. These methods aim to minimize energy consumption during manufacturing. However, challenges remain. Not all companies have the resources to implement these changes. This disparity can create uneven progress within the industry.
Quality control is essential. Ensuring the sustainability of materials is complex. Some materials marketed as “green” may fall short. Transparency in sourcing is critical. Buyers need reliable information to make informed choices. As we move towards 2026, manufacturers must balance innovation with ethical practices. This means constant reflection on the environmental and social impacts of their products.
